My Visit To Vegan Shoe Store For Travel Supplies

I recently paid a visit to the Boston area’s very first vegan show store! Sudo Shoes(Sudo Shoes) is located in Cambridge, Massachusetts. They carry vegan shoes, dress boots, rain boots, hiking shoes, sneaks, and slippers. In addition to footwear, the shop sells vegan handbags, wallets, totebags, backpacks, and belts. They carry mens’, womens’, and childrens’ sizes.

I spoke with two of the saleswomen who gave me detailed information on the products. They told me that the most common materials for the shoes are poly microfiber and microsuede. One of the saleswomen told me that “The materials are very breathable and durable and ‘break in’ like leather does. Plus they are also much more environmentally sound than vinyl, PVC or even leather. Many of the handbags are glazed or coated fabrics. Some items are canvas or hemp. Held belts are made out of recycled conveyor belts”. It turns out that everything they carry and sell in the store is confirmed vegan. Even the glues which bind the materials together are vegan. I asked which vegan brands they carry for the shoes, handbags, and other items. They told me that some of the brands are Vegetarian Shoes, Olsenhaus, Neuaura, Bourgeois Boheme, Cri de Coeur, Novacas, Beyond Skin, MacBeth, Held belts, Matt & Nat, Crystalyn Kae handbags, Rickshaw, Malcolm Fontier, Vegan Collection, Simple Shoes, Earth, Patagonia, Montrail, in addition to several other brands.
